Guest guest Posted August 14, 2004 Report Share Posted August 14, 2004 The Californian Makes 2 serving 1-1/2 tbsps reduced- fat cream cheese, softened 2 tsps chutney 2 slices pumpernickel bread 2 lettuce leaves 4 ozs thinly sliced deli chicken breast 3/4 cup alfalfa sprouts 1/2 medium mango, peeled and sliced 1/2 pear, cored and sliced 4 strawberries Combine cream cheese and chutney in a small bowl; spread about 1/2 tablespoon on each bread slice. Place 1 lettuce leaf over cream cheese mixture. Divide chicken evenly into 2 servings; place over lettuce. Arrange alfalfa sprouts over chicken; arrange mango and pear slices over sprouts. Garnish each open-faced sandwich with strawberries. Exchanges: 1 Starch, 3 Lean Meat, 1-1/2 Fruit Calories 318;Fat 6g;Carbs 36g;Protein 30g;Chol 72mg;Sodium 304mg;Fiber 6g Diabetic Cooking March/April 2004 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
